What is E1422?
E1422, known as Acetylated Distarch Adipate, is a chemically modified food additive derived from native starch sources such as maize, wheat, potato, or tapioca. The starch undergoes a dual chemical modification: acetylation using acetic anhydride and cross-linking with adipic acid. This process significantly improves the functional stability of the starch under demanding food processing conditions. In the European Union, E1422 is classified as an approved food additive under the category of modified starches.
Uses in Food Products
E1422 is widely used in the food industry as a thickener, stabilizer, and gelling agent. It enhances the texture, mouthfeel, and shelf life of numerous food products. Common applications include:
- Ready meals and convenience foods
- Sauces, gravies, and dressings
- Soups and stews
- Baked goods and desserts
- Baby food (permitted under specific conditions in certain countries)
- Dairy products and puddings
Mechanism of Action and Technological Properties
The dual chemical modification of the starch gives E1422 a number of distinct technological advantages over native starch:
- Heat stability: E1422 thickens reliably at high temperatures encountered during cooking or sterilization processes.
- Freeze-thaw stability: The additive prevents syneresis (water separation) in frozen products after thawing, maintaining product quality.
- Acid stability: It retains its thickening properties even in acidic environments such as fruit preparations or vinegar-based dressings.
- Smooth texture: It creates a creamy, uniform consistency that improves the sensory quality of processed foods.
Safety and Health Assessment
The European Food Safety Authority (EFSA) has assessed E1422 as safe for human consumption. In the digestive system, acetylated distarch adipate is handled similarly to native starch: it is partially broken down by digestive enzymes in the intestine and provides energy. Because it is a modified starch, allergic reactions are uncommon; however, individuals with sensitivities to the source material (e.g., wheat) should check labels carefully.
No specific ADI (Acceptable Daily Intake) has been established for E1422 in the EU, as it is considered toxicologically safe. Its use is governed by the principle of Good Manufacturing Practice (GMP) or by specific maximum usage levels depending on the food category.
Labelling and Regulation
In the European Union, E1422 is regulated under Regulation (EC) No 1333/2008 on food additives. It must be declared in the ingredient list of food products either as E1422 or as Acetylated Distarch Adipate. Consumers who prefer to avoid modified starches should carefully read the ingredient lists on processed food packaging.
